I have 2 Interstate batteries that have performed well over the past 3 years. Make sure you do not draw down your batteries to low while in use and keep them charged during storage with a solar panel. If you try to adhere to draw downs of no more than 50% on deep cycle and 40% on standard batteries, you should get good life out of them. Also do not mix brands.

Converter issues w/6v batteries

I have to replace my bstteries and am thinking of changing to two 6V batteries in series. It looks like several folks have done that. Are there any issues with the converter for charging when on shore power or the genset? Are there any other gotchas folks have run into?

Great choice!

The only complication is you'll have to get a different battery box and vent it. The 6 volts set taller than the standard 12V so the factory battery boxes won't work. Ken and Donna came up with a nice replacement box.
